The Position

Remote Build is Remote's agentic shift: as AI agents proliferate across HR and Finance stacks, they need to route through the employment infrastructure layer - labour law across 100+ countries, payroll, entity structures, the compliance rail. The infrastructure powering these integrations must be rock-solid, secure, and built for scale.

As Senior Site Reliability Engineer for Remote Build, you'll own the operational excellence and infrastructure strategy that makes Build's platform reliable, performant, and safe for customers. You'll report to the Engineering Manager and work closely with the Remote Build leadership group, product managers, engineers, and customer success to ensure every engagement scales reliably from day one.
What you'll do
  • Infrastructure as code at scale. Design, implement, and maintain infrastructure-as-code patterns using Terraform and Kubernetes that support both standard connectors and custom builds. Make it easy for engineers to deploy and operate with confidence.
  • Observability and incident response. Build and maintain comprehensive monitoring, logging, and alerting systems. Lead incident response efforts, conduct post-mortems, and drive continuous improvement in system reliability.
  • Security and compliance in motion. Work with our Security team to embed security into every layer of Build infrastructure. Ensure we meet compliance requirements across 100+ jurisdictions without creating friction for developers or customers.
  • Performance and cost optimisation. Continuously optimize system performance, resource utilization, and cloud costs. Make recommendations that improve both reliability and unit economics.
  • Automation and operational leverage. Identify manual operational toil and systematically eliminate it. Build tools and processes that let teams operate efficiently without scaling headcount.
  • Platform reliability and developer experience. Partner with platform teams to ensure APIs, MCP, and CLI are resilient and observable. Give infrastructure feedback that shapes how the platform evolves.
What you'll bring
  • Senior-level SRE experience: demonstrated experience in a Site Reliability Engineering, DevOps Engineering, or SysOps role. You have stood up and operated production systems at scale.
  • Kubernetes and AWS: deep, hands-on experience running Kubernetes in production. Solid AWS fundamentals across compute, networking, storage, and managed services.
  • Infrastructure-as-code: Proficiency with Terraform or similar IaC tools. You write code to define infrastructure; you don't click buttons in the console.
  • CI/CD and deployment automation: real experience setting up and operating GitLab, GitHub Actions, Jenkins, or similar. You understand deployment strategies, rollback mechanisms, and safety nets.
  • Scripting and systems knowledge: strong bash scripting. Comfortable debugging system-level issues, reading logs, and understanding Linux kernel basics.
  • Great communication: you explain complex infrastructure decisions clearly to both engineers and non-technical stakeholders. You write clear runbooks and documentation.

At first glance our salary bands seem quite wide - here is some context. At Remote we have international operations and a globally distributed workforce. We use geo ranges to consider geographic pay differentials as part of our global compensation strategy to remain competitive in various markets while we hiring globally.

Our salary ranges are determined by role, level and location, and our job titles may span more than one career level. The actual base pay for the successful candidate in this role is dependent upon many factors such as location, transferable or job-related skills, work experience, relevant training, business needs, and market demands. The base salary range may be subject to change.

About Remote

Remote is a global HR tech company that provides a platform for remote work. The company was founded in 2019 and is headquartered in Porto, Portugal. Remote?s platform enables businesses to hire and manage remote employees from anywhere in the world. The platform provides tools for payroll, compliance, benefits, and more. Remote has over 200 employees and serves over 2,500 businesses in more than 140 countries. The company has raised over $35 million in funding from investors including Index Ventures and Two Sigma Ventures.
